The National Transport Festival of Wales 2008---enter your vehicle and you will get a 'new' Bedford CA van! Sounds a good deal to me says Biglorryblog.

'Welsh' Ashley L (not to be confused with 'Crane King Cog' Ashley C) has reminded me that it's only nine weeks to go before the National Transport Festival of Wales---which Ashley L helps to organise and he tells Biglorryblog: "I am still on the look out for lorries classic, working and new. I attach a photo of my mate's MAN and one of the Bedford CA vans that will be given to all vehicle entrants..."

A free Bedford CA van? Now that's got to be a good deal..and click through here to see it and how you can enter your truck in the NTFW too.

And here it is, a perfect model Bedford CA complete in NTFW livery which all entrants get! Meanwhile, Ash says: "People wanting to enter can call me on 07814 958 379. It's a free event too!"
